토론실
프로필 이미지
[레벨:7]레인3
read 2680 vote 0 2022.10.16 (14:06:53)

카카오 서버는 당연히 이중화 되어 있을 것이다. 그럼 문제는 무엇일까.


개발자는 서버 이중화를 고려하므로, 서버 하나 죽어도 문제가 없다. 그럼 완벽한 것일까? 완벽이란 말은 닫힌계 안에서나 통하는 소리인데, 상부 구조가 있다는게 문제다.


서버 이중화는 보통 L4 스위치로 하는데, L4가 죽는다면?  여기까지는 보통 개발자는 고려하지 않고, 인프라 엔지니어의 영역이 된다. 인프라 엔지니어는 L4도 이중화 한다.  나름 많은 대응이 되어 있다.  


그런데, 상부가 또 있다. 문제는 이 모든 것이 하나의 IDC(데이터센터) 안에 있다는 것이다.  IDC 가 통째로 죽는다면? 상부로 갈수록 점점 일이 커진다.


IDC 이중화까지 하려면 일이 커지지만 중요성이 강한 경우는 진행하기도 한다.  GSLB 를 이용해서 IDC 이중화를 할 수 있다.  이쯤 되면 테스트가 어렵다.  IDC 를 죽여야 테스트가 되는데, 영향도가 커서 죽이질 못 한다. 주기적으로 테스트되지 않으면, 정상 작동을 보장할 수 없다.


디테일하게 들여다보면 골치 아픈 부분이 많다. 어떤 IT 기업도 모든 기술을 내재화하고 있는 것이 아니고, 많은 것을 가져다 쓰는데 애초에 한계가 있을 수 있다.  가령, 대표적인 db 중 하나인 mysql 은 이중화 기술 mmm 을 쓰는데, 이 때에는 IDC 가 같아야 한다.



List of Articles
No. 제목 글쓴이 날짜 조회sort
공지 구조론 매월 1만원 정기 후원 회원 모집 image 29 오리 2020-06-05 81347
2137 좆의 어원 image 8 김동렬 2013-04-01 14798
2136 감자탕은 감자뼈? 1 김동렬 2010-10-20 14741
2135 인종별 웃는 모습 image 김동렬 2016-08-15 14709
2134 [질문] 왜 죽었다는 뜻으로 '깨(께)팔러 갔다'고 하는지? 10 우야산인 2009-08-13 14537
2133 깨달음을 그리다 영번역 첫 번째 image 1 ahmoo 2010-01-18 14399
2132 스노우보드 타는 요령 image 5 양을 쫓는 모험 2010-06-15 14262
2131 악어새의 환상 image 10 김동렬 2012-12-26 14030
2130 모순과 역설. 5 아제 2010-03-08 13467
2129 문제 - 돔 지붕의 딜레마 image 17 김동렬 2013-01-20 13440
2128 한비야의 40킬로가 무겁다? image 10 김동렬 2014-04-10 13263
2127 르네 마그리트 image 1 김동렬 2014-01-16 13016
2126 빈도주의 vs 베이즈주의 7 오세 2014-09-17 12956
2125 '차길진' 이라는 재미있는 사람이 있더라구요 1 송파노을 2006-02-22 12623
2124 이현세의 헛소리 비판 17 김동렬 2013-04-09 12175
2123 인터뷰 질문 모집 67 김동렬 2009-09-16 12096
2122 아라비아 숫자의 어원 image 2 김동렬 2014-06-17 11645
2121 김동렬님께 강도 2005-11-29 11640
2120 언어 구조의 대강 image ░담 2010-05-19 11574
2119 키 큰 남자가 좋다? image 3 김동렬 2011-08-23 11475
2118 한국이 노벨상을 못 타는 이유 2 김동렬 2013-10-29 11257